Cassius Turvey Murder Trial Reveals Prior Attack on Another Teen
Court hears testimony about a violent incident involving some of the accused days before the fatal attack on 15-year-old Cassius Turvey in 2022.
- Prosecutors allege that Jack Brearley, Mitchell Forth, Aleesha Gilmore, and Ethan McKenzie attacked another 15-year-old boy in Perth four days before Cassius Turvey's fatal assault.
- The teenage victim testified he was punched, stomped on, and stabbed before being abducted and threatened with death if he tried to escape.
- The attackers reportedly targeted the wrong person, later apologizing and providing the boy with clothing, a gaming console, and first aid before releasing him.
- The October 9, 2022, attack was allegedly motivated by a dispute involving a teenage love triangle linked to Gilmore's younger brother.
- Brearley, Forth, and Gilmore deny charges related to the earlier attack, while Brearley, Forth, Gilmore, and Brodie Palmer also face murder charges in Cassius Turvey's death.
